The term "Qingxiang Xue" (青箱学) in later generations generally refers to the family learning passed down through generations of aristocratic families, specifically the historical learning inherited by the Langya Wang family. Its content mainly involves court rituals, historical anecdotes, and institutional systems.

The author of this book is Wang Biaozhi, the son of Wang Bin.

It seems that Wang Biao obtained the book written by his father, Wang Bin, and then carried it forward, recording all the old court affairs and ceremonial knowledge that the family was familiar with.

Because it was kept in a blue box, it was called the Wang Family Blue Box School.

During the Northern and Southern Dynasties, this book was brought directly to the Northern Wei Dynasty by Wang Su, a descendant of the Wang family, and can be said to have laid the foundation for the institutional system of the Sui and Tang Dynasties.
